Output 6868243e855628323c6d10de5b4c0cf9add229d1e68f5e765ca232c22414b209:1

value
12978692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e535787a11992e1c3ad35db9ff605d9191d552 OP_EQUAL
address
3KpgJEjeUkdpXLq3XDJDW2S13uYkaKF8YU
transaction
6868243e855628323c6d10de5b4c0cf9add229d1e68f5e765ca232c22414b209
spent
true